Do’s and Don’t of Transplanting Seedlings
Do’s
- Deep watering is required after Transplanting your Seedlings.
- Put your Seedlings into the shade for 2-4 days after Transplanting then move them into sunlight slowly slow for better growth.
- When you buy any Seedlings from any nursery just wrap it in some newspaper and wet it with water (the paper should be moist).
- Always use light soil media just like sand.
- Always Transplant your Seedlings in the evening after sunset.
- Early morning dew is best for baby plants and a good source of vitamins.
- Select only those Seedlings which have at least 3-4 true leaves.
Don’t
- Don’t Transplant your Seedlings direct into large pots. Use 2-3 inch pot for Transplanting your Seedlings after then shift them into large pots.
- Don’t mix any kind of fertilizer into soil media at the time of Transplanting
- Don’t use any chemical fertilizer at least for 15 days.
- Don’t water with shower on newly Transplanted Seedlings.
